Solution Overview

Problem

Text recognition systems face deterioration due to geometric distortion in captured images, which affects the accuracy of extracting and recognizing text regions from images taken with image capturing devices.

Innovation Solution

A method that extracts the text region, estimates the forms of the upper, lower, left, and right sides of the text region, and applies an affine transform to transform the text region into a rectangular diagram, compensating for distortion and improving recognition accuracy.

Data Source

PatentUS8417057B2Method of compensating for distortion in text recognition
Publication Date: 2013.04.09 SAMSUNG ELECTRONICS CO LTD

AI summary

A method of compensating for distortion in text recognition is provided, which includes extracting a text region from an image; estimating the form of an upper end of the extracted text region; estimating the form of a lower end of the extracted text region; estimating the form of left and right sides of the extracted text region; estimating a diagram constituted in the form of the estimated upper end, lower end, left and right sides, and including a minimum area of the text region; and transforming the text region constituting the estimated diagram into a rectangular diagram using an affine transform.
